ما

برای پیاده سازی تابع مختلف

آموزش زبان c | تابع | تعریف تابع | الگوی تابع | ساختار تابع در c

آموزش ساخت تابع و معرفی بخش های مختلف تابع و الگوی تابع همراه با ارائه مثال . ... برای بکار گیری تابع در ... دارید,مشخص کنید.به عبارت دیگر,در قدم اول لازم نیست به جزئیات پیاده سازی تابع بپردازید ...

ادامه مطلب

برنامه نویسی تابعی (Functional Programming) و مفاهیم مقدماتی آن — به

بدین ترتیب می‌توان تابع‌های مختلف را برای ایجاد تابع‌های جدید با رفتار تازه ترکیب کرد. ... این یک روش تابعی برای پیاده‌سازی این راه‌حل نیست. ابتدا در مورد تغییرناپذیری (immutability) نکاتی را مطرح ...

ادامه مطلب

آموزش برنامه نویسی پی اچ پی PHP | فرادرس

حلقه تکرار do-while برای پیاده سازی حلقه با حداقل یک اجرا; حلقه تکرار for برای پیاده سازی حلقه های مشخص و/یا محدود; پیاده سازی مثال های مختلف برای نمایش کاربرد ساختارهای تکرار; درس پنجم: آرایه ها در PHP

ادامه مطلب

تبدیل مدل فضای حالت به فرم تابع تبدیل و سپس تبدیل بصورت کنترل کننده در

در این شبیه سازی دو پروژه مختلف برای تبدیل فضای حالت یک سیستم به فرم تابع تبدیل در متلب پیاده سازی شده است. در یکی از کدها بعد از تابع تبدیل آنرا به بصورت یک کنترل کننده و همچنین تبدیل عکس به ...

ادامه مطلب

فرآیند گاوسی برای نمونه کوچک — پیاده‌ سازی در پایتون

مدل‌سازی برای تابع سینوس به کمک فرایند گاوسی ... پیاده‌سازی فرآیند گاوسی ... حال فرض کنید به کمک داده‌های آموزشی قبلی، می‌خواهیم برای ۱۰۰ مقدار مختلف پیشی‌بینی در فاصله ۱- تا ۵ پیدا کنیم در ...

ادامه مطلب

الگوریتم کلونی مورچگان — از صفر تا صد – فرادرس

قوانین لازم برای انتخاب یک مؤلفه از مجموعه همسایگان امکان‌پذیر، در پیاده‌سازی‌های مختلف از الگوریتم کلونی مورچگان، متفاوت از هم هستند.

ادامه مطلب

تابع در برنامه نویسی چیست؟ — به زبان ساده – فرادرس

مراحل ایجاد یک تابع در برنامه نویسی را می‌توان به صورت زیر انجام داد: 1. اولین مرحله، درک هدف و منظور تابع است. 2. داده‌هایی که از قسمت فراخوانی شده وارد تابع می‌شوند، باید در قالب پارامتر تعریف شوند. 3. تعریف متغیرهایی که در داخل تابع برای رسیدن به خروجی مورد نظر نیاز هستند. 4. مجموعه مراحلی که برنامه برای دستیابی به هدف مورد نظر انجام می‌دهد. در ...

ادامه مطلب

سیمپلکس در اکسل — راهنمای کاربردی – فرادرس

خوشبختانه اکسل ابزاری برای پیاده‌سازی یا اجرای الگوریتم سیمپلکس در اختیار کاربران قرار داده است. هر چند این ابزار در هنگام نصب اکسل قابل استفاده نیست، ولی می‌توان از طریق نصب افزونه‌های ...

ادامه مطلب

پردازش تصویر در متلب — راهنمای جامع – فرادرس

پردازش تصویر و تکنیک‌های مختلف پیاده‌سازی در متلب، مجموعه‌ای بسیار بزرگ از الگوریتم‌های استاندارد و مرجع را شامل می‌شوند. ... برای واضح‌تر شدن این مطلب، از تابع (imresize) برای انجام یک سری ...

ادامه مطلب

آموزش پیاده سازی بسط تیلور در پایتون — به زبان ساده

بسط تیلور (سری تیلور | Taylor Series) روشی برای تخمین مقدار یک تابع با استفاده از مشتق مرتبه‌های مختلف آن تابع است. در این مقاله، آموزش پیاده‌سازی بسط تیلور در پایتون برای ۳ تابع پرکاربرد ارائه و نمودار حاصل از آن‌ها با ...

ادامه مطلب

آموزش الگوریتم های بهینه سازی در یادگیری ماشین + پیاده سازی در متلب

آموزش الگوریتم‌ های بهینه‌ سازی در یادگیری ماشین + پیاده سازی در متلب، بررسی روش گرادیان نزولی، ساختارهای مختلف و تعمیم های مختلف آن با حل مساله‌ یادگیری ماشین

ادامه مطلب

آموزش شبکه عصبی ‌CNN با تنسورفلو و پایتون – راهنمای کاربردی

پیاده سازی گام به گام شبکه عصبی cnn با تنسورفلو. در این بخش قصد داریم تمامی مفاهیمی را که تا به اینجا در مطلب حاضر یاد گرفتیم، برای پیاده‌سازی شبکه عصبی cnn با تنسورفلو به کار ببریم.

ادامه مطلب

الگوریتم مرتب سازی سریع به زبان ساده با نحوه پیاده سازی

خط شماره ۴: تابع مرتب‌سازی سریع برای پارتیشن یا قسمت چپی داده‌ها اجرا می‌شود. خط شماره ۵: تابع مرتب‌سازی سریع برای قسمت راستی داده‌ها اجرا می‌شود. کدهای الگوریتم مرتب سازی سریع در پایتون

ادامه مطلب

ماشین بردار پشتیبان — به همراه کدنویسی پایتون و R

در پایتون، کتابخانه scikit-learn به طور گسترده برای پیاده‌سازی الگوریتم‌های یادگیری ماشین مورد استفاده قرار می‌گیرد و بنابراین الگوریتم ماشین بردار پشتیبان نیز در این کتابخانه موجود است و از ...

ادامه مطلب

ماشین بردار پشتیبان | الگوریتم SVM و کاربردها و ابزارهای پیاده سازی

ابزارهای پیاده سازی ماشین بردار پشتیبان (svm) برای استفاده از طبقه بندی کننده svm ابزارها و زیرساخت های مختلفی ایجاد شده است که هر کدام ویژگیها و امکانات خاصی را ارائه می دهند.

ادامه مطلب

شبکه عصبی در متلب — از صفر تا صد – فرادرس

در این آموزش، با پیاده‌سازی شبکه عصبی در متلب برای تقریب توابع و سیستم‌ها آشنا می‌شویم. برای آشنایی بیشتر با مفاهیم و تعاریف شبکه‌های عصبی می‌توانید آموز‌ش‌های « شبکه‌های عصبی مصنوعی ...

ادامه مطلب

رگرسیون خطی در یادگیری ماشین — از صفر تا صد + کد

در ادامه نمودارهای باقی‌مانده‌ها در شرایط مختلف برای الگوریتم رگرسیون خطی نمایش داده شده‌اند: ... تابع فوق برای کمینه‌سازی خطا انتخاب می‌شود. ... پیاده سازی رگرسیون خطی در یادگیری ماشین با ...

ادامه مطلب

شی گرایی در پایتون چیست ؟ – به زبان ساده + مثال و تمرین

در ادامه مطلب، به توضیح مفاهیم هر یک از اصول شی گرایی در پایتون پرداخته و مثال‌های کاربردی برای آن‌ها ارائه می‌شود تا خوانندگان مطلب حاضر با نحوه پیاده‌سازی قطعه کدهای برنامه بر اساس این ...

ادامه مطلب

زبان برنامه نویسی چیست ؟ — هر آنچه باید بدانید – فرادرس

به‌طور گسترده دو رویکرد برای پیاده‌سازی زبان‌های برنامه نویسی وجود دارند: کامپایل کردن (Compilation) تفسیر کردن (Interpretation) به‌طور کلی امکان پیاده‌سازی یک زبان با هر یک از دو روش فوق امکان‌پذیر است.

ادامه مطلب

توابع در پایتون

تابع داخلی f2()‎ مقدار s را چاپ می‌کند که عبارت است از "I love Maktabkhooneh ". این توانایی توابع داخلی برای دسترسی به متغیرها از محدوده تابع بیرونی برای ایجاد بسته‌ها در پایتون مفید است.

ادامه مطلب

برنامه نویسی تابعی (Functional Programming) و مفاهیم مقدماتی آن — به

تابع محض هیچ گونه عوارض جانبی قابل مشاهده‌ای ندارد. تابع محض برای ورودی‌های ثابت، خروجی‌های ثابتی ارائه می‌کند. تصور کنید می‌خواهیم تابعی پیاده‌سازی کنیم که مساحت یک دایره را محاسبه کند.

ادامه مطلب

آموزش شبکه عصبی پرسپترون + پیاده سازی در متلب | فرادرس

مهندس حسن سعادتمند بیش از ۱۰ سال در زمینه بهینه‌سازی هوشمند به خصوص الگوریتم‌های فرا ابتکاری در حالت تک‌هدفه، چند‌هدفه و بسیار‌هدفه فعالیت دارند و مسلط به نرم افزار متلب و زبان پایتون در زمینه‌های مختلفی مانند ...

ادامه مطلب

بررسی معیارهای ارزیابی رگرسیون در پایتون — پیاده سازی + کدها

برای آموزش مدل‌ها می‌توانند به عنوان تابع هزینه استفاده شوند. ... برای پیاده‌سازی میانگین قدرمطلق خطا می‌نویسیم: 1 def MAE (Y: np. ndarray, Yh: ... کد ترسیم اشکال گرافیکی مختلف.

ادامه مطلب

تابع IF با سه شرط در اکسل – توضیح پیاده سازی به زبان ساده + کد

مثال‌های این مطلب در تمامی نسخه‌های اکسل اعم از نسخه‌های ۲۰۰۷ تا ۲۰۲۱ و مایکروسافت ۳۶۵ (Microsoft 365) قابل اجرا است.در ادامه می‌خواهیم آموزش تابع IF را با سه شرط در اکسل به‌ همراه مثال‌های عملی و شرط‌های مختلف ارائه دهیم.

ادامه مطلب

میانگین متحرک چیست ؟ + پیاده سازی Moving Average در پایتون

تولید داده مصنوعی برای پیاده سازی میانگین متحرک در پایتون اکنون با ایجاد و استفاده از یک تابع، ۵۰ داده مصنوعی تولید می‌شود:

ادامه مطلب

ساخت هوش مصنوعی — آموزش کامل رایگان + نمونه پروژه

برای مثال، «دانشمندان داده» (Data Scientist) مدل‌های هوش مصنوعی را پیاده‌سازی می‌کنند و الگوریتم‌های مختلفی را برای پردازش داده‌های گوناگون «ساختاریافته» (Structured) و «بدون ساختار» (Unstructured) مورد ...

ادامه مطلب

برنامه‌نویسی تابعی چیست و چه کاربردی دارد؟ | شبکه

در فهرست 9 recur وظیفه پیاده‌سازی تابع را بر عهده دارد. ممکن است در این قطعه کد عملکرد recur خیلی شفاف و روشن نباشد، زیرا در حال استفاده از توابع درجه بالاتر (Higher Order Functions) هستیم.

ادامه مطلب

راهنمای آشنایی با شبکه‌های عصبی و نحوه پیاده‌سازی آن‌ها | شبکه

برای پیاده‌سازی یک شبکه عصبی در اولین گام باید با مفاهیم اولیه و مقدماتی و همچنین مباحث ریاضی و آمار آشنا باشید. سعی کردیم تا حد امکان توضیحاتی ارائه کنیم، اما به مطالعه دقیق‌تر نیاز دارید.

ادامه مطلب

الگوریتم ژنتیک

حل مسائل بهینه سازی با الگوریتم ژنتیک: این الگوریتم می‌تواند برای بهینه‌سازی پارامترها، توزیع‌ها یا سایر مسائل بهینه‌سازی که ممکن است فرایند پیچیده‌ای داشته باشند، مورد استفاده قرار گیرد.

ادامه مطلب

جدول نماد (Symbol Table) در طراحی کامپایلر — راهنمای جامع

جدول نماد، ساختمان داده مهمی است که به وسیله کامپایلرها برای ذخیره‌سازی اطلاعاتی در مورد رخداد گزاره‌های مختلف مانند نام متغیرها، نام تابع‌ها، اشیا، کلاس‌ها، رابط‌ها و مواردی از این دست استفاده می‌شود. جدول نماد ...

ادامه مطلب